Lee Valley Vampires set for WNIHL debut

A new women’s ice hockey team, Lee Valley Vampires, will make their debut in the WNIHL 2 South this weekend.

The Vampires will rise from the shadows to take on the Women’s National Ice Hockey League in 2024/25, with their first game of the season coming at home against Chelmsford Pythons on Saturday 26 October.

The game has a 5:30pm face-off time and will take place at Lee Valley Ice Centre, with the public welcome to come and watch.

This season, the Vampires will aim to give more women the chance to play competitive ice hockey in London.

The team train every Wednesday evening at the new £30 million, twin rink Lee Valley Ice Centre. They are looking for new players to join, and whether you’re experienced or just starting out in the sport, the team are focused on creating a supportive, inclusive environment while helping women’s ice hockey grow in the UK.

Gavin Pearce, general manager of Lee Valley Ice Centre, said: “We’re really happy to support the start of the Lee Valley Vampires. It’s a big step for women’s ice hockey, and we’re proud to offer a place where the sport can grow and people from the local community can try this exciting sport.

“Our stunning new Lee Valley Ice Centre, which opened to the public in June 2023, is committed to breaking down barriers and introducing new audiences to sports as part of a £1.25m community engagement programme, funded by the London Borough of Waltham Forest and Lee Valley Regional Park Authority.

“This has already seen over 10,000 young people enjoy free ice skating and a range of community initiatives such as crime prevention courses, mental health and wellbeing programmes and biodiversity awareness programmes.”
